Recursion
Recursion is a programming technique where a function calls itself in order to solve a problem by breaking it down into smaller, more manageable problems.
Stack
A data structure that follows the Last In, First Out (LIFO) principle, where the last element added is the first one to be removed.
Recursive Call
A function call in which the function calls itself within its own definition.
Computation
The process of performing mathematical or logical operations on data to transform, analyze, or generate new data.
